如何做出服务器的副本模式
-
要建立服务器的副本模式,可以按照以下步骤进行:
-
制定备份策略:首先,需要确定备份的频率和时间点。可以选择每天、每周或每月等不同的备份频率,然后确定在什么时间点进行备份。根据业务需求,还需要考虑是否需要增量备份或差异备份。
-
选择备份工具:根据备份需求和服务器环境,选择适合的备份工具。常见的服务器备份工具包括rsync、Bacula、Veeam等。确保备份工具支持异地备份和增量备份等功能。
-
配置备份服务器:选定一台服务器作为备份服务器,在其上安装备份工具,并进行相应的配置。配置需要包括备份目标路径、备份计划、备份存储等信息。
-
设置自动化备份:通过定时任务或脚本,设置自动化备份。根据备份策略确定备份的时间点和频率,确保备份任务按计划执行。
-
定期测试恢复:定期测试备份的恢复能力。选择一个测试环境或虚拟机,将备份文件恢复至其中,验证数据的完整性和可用性。
-
考虑异地备份:为了应对灾难情况,建议将备份数据分散存储在不同地点。可以选择云存储、远程服务器或硬盘存储等方式进行异地备份。
-
监控备份状态:设置监控系统来监控备份状态。监控可以包括备份成功与否的通知、备份文件大小和数量的监测,以及备份服务器存储空间的监控等。
-
更新备份策略:根据业务需求和数据增长情况,及时更新备份策略。根据实际情况调整备份频率、备份存储容量以及备份工具等。
-
建立恢复步骤:在出现数据恢复需求时,需要根据备份策略建立相应的恢复步骤。明确数据恢复的流程和所需工具,确保数据能够及时恢复。
总结起来,建立服务器的副本模式需要制定备份策略、选择备份工具、配置备份服务器、设置自动化备份、定期测试恢复、异地备份、监控备份状态、更新备份策略和建立恢复步骤。通过以上步骤,可以确保服务器数据在备份过程中得到及时、有效的保护。
1年前 -
-
搭建服务器的副本模式是确保服务器高可用性和容错能力的重要步骤之一。下面是实现服务器副本模式的一些建议和步骤:
-
虚拟化技术:使用虚拟化技术可以将服务器资源划分为多个虚拟机,并在不同服务器上部署这些虚拟机的副本。这样可以提高服务器资源的利用率,并为服务器提供冗余。
-
负载均衡:通过使用负载均衡器,可以将用户请求均匀地分配给服务器集群中的各个副本。这样可以提高系统对用户的响应速度,并避免单点失效。
-
数据同步与备份:为了保证服务器副本之间的数据一致性,需要使用数据同步和备份技术。可以选择使用数据库的复制机制或者分布式文件系统来实现数据的同步和备份。
-
心跳检测与故障切换:设置心跳检测机制,当主服务器发生故障时,可以快速地将流量切换到备用服务器上。可以使用类似Keepalived或HAProxy等工具来实现故障切换。
-
监控与管理:建议使用集中式监控工具来监控服务器集群的健康状态,并及时发出警报和采取相应的措施。此外,定期进行服务器的演练和测试,以确保备用服务器正常运行并能够顺利接管流量。
最后,为了确保副本模式的顺利运行,还需考虑服务器硬件的冗余设计,如双电源供电、热备份硬盘等。同时,根据业务需求,选择合适的副本模式,如主从模式、集群模式或分布式模式等。
1年前 -
-
-
确定副本模式
首先,需要确定要使用的副本模式。常见的副本模式有主从复制、主主复制和集群复制等。每种模式都具有不同的特点和适用场景,因此需要根据实际需求来选择合适的副本模式。 -
配置服务器运行环境
在进行副本模式配置之前,需要先配置好服务器的运行环境。这包括安装操作系统、数据库软件和相关的网络设置等。确保系统和软件能够正常运行并能够相互通信。 -
配置主服务器
在副本模式中,主服务器用于接收和处理客户端的请求,并将数据同步到副本服务器。首先,需要对主服务器进行相应的配置。
3.1 设置主服务器的角色和权限
主服务器需要设置为可以接收客户端请求并进行读写操作的角色。如果使用的是数据库服务器,需要设置主服务器有读写权限。3.2 配置主服务器的网络设置
在主服务器上,需要确保网络设置能够正常工作。这包括配置主服务器的IP地址、端口号和网络连接方式等。3.3 启动主服务器
完成主服务器的配置后,需要启动主服务器并确保其能够正常工作。如果使用的是数据库服务器,需要启动数据库进程等。- 配置副本服务器
副本服务器用于接收主服务器发送的数据,并与主服务器保持同步。配置副本服务器的步骤如下:
4.1 设置副本服务器的角色和权限
副本服务器需要设置为只读的角色,以便从主服务器接收数据并不进行写入操作。如果使用的是数据库服务器,需要设置副本服务器有只读权限。4.2 配置副本服务器的网络设置
与配置主服务器类似,需要配置副本服务器的IP地址、端口号和网络连接方式等。4.3 启动副本服务器
完成副本服务器的配置后,需要启动副本服务器并确保其能够正常工作。如果使用的是数据库服务器,需要启动数据库进程等。- 数据同步
配置好主服务器和副本服务器之后,需要确保数据能够正确地从主服务器同步到副本服务器。数据同步的方法有多种,如下所示:
5.1 主从复制
主从复制是最常见的数据同步方法,主服务器将数据写入到自己的数据库中,并将发送给副本服务器进行同步。副本服务器会根据配置的同步策略定时从主服务器获取数据并进行更新。5.2 主主复制
主主复制是将多台服务器配置成主服务器的方式,各个主服务器之间相互同步数据。主主复制可以提高系统的可用性和扩展性。5.3 集群复制
集群复制是将多台服务器配置成一个逻辑集群的方式,数据会在集群中的各个节点之间同步。集群复制可以提高系统的负载均衡和可扩展性。以上是常见的副本模式的数据同步方法,根据实际需求选择合适的方法并进行相应的设置。
- 监控和维护
配置好副本模式后,需要对服务器进行监控和维护,确保系统能够正常运行。
6.1 监控副本服务器的状态
定期检查副本服务器的运行状态,包括可用性、响应时间和数据同步状态等。确保各个副本服务器能够正常工作。6.2 备份和恢复数据
定期对主服务器和副本服务器进行数据备份,以防止数据丢失。同时,需要测试数据的恢复操作,确保数据能够成功恢复。6.3 更新和升级
根据需求和系统的变化,定期更新和升级服务器的软件和配置。更新和升级操作需要谨慎进行,以防止系统出现故障。总结:配置服务器的副本模式需要先确定副本模式,然后配置主服务器和副本服务器,设置角色和权限、配置网络设置,并启动服务器。然后进行数据同步,可以使用主从复制、主主复制或集群复制等方法。最后进行监控和维护工作,确保系统能够正常运行。
1年前 -